Change custom precompile to check ReactOnRails.configuration.build_production_command present? #1402

Conversation

justin808
Copy link
Member

@justin808 justin808 commented Nov 3, 2021

Update logic on what build command to use in assets:precompile to be based on whether or not
config.build_production_command is defined.

lib/tasks/assets.rake, line 12 at r2 (raw file):

skip_react_on_rails_precompile = %w[no false n f].include?(ENV["REACT_ON_RAILS_PRECOMPILE"])

if !skip_react_on_rails_precompile && ReactOnRails.configuration.build_production_command.present?

Test this logic for 4 cases:

  1. build_production_command script set, no /config/webpack/production.js exists ==> runs script
  2. build_production_command script set, and /config/webpack/production.js exists ==> runs script
  3. build_production_command script not set, and /config/webpack/production.js exists ==> runs this
  4. build_production_command script not set, and /config/webpack/production.js not existing ==> prints warning message? (check what it does)
